Our home is 1988 built but new to us in 2014.   The water main shut-off valve looks very corroded, and was difficult to close when we did the washer hook-up, so we were ready to replace that valve BEFORE it failed to avoid any future bad surprises.   Nick tackled that first-asked if it was still able to completely shut-off water, then showed me how to check this-(shut valve/opened kitchen faucet to check for flow, then checked at the meter out by the street).   When he confirmed that the valve was still functioning to completely shut off the water supply, he recommended NOT doing a replacement.  He explained that it was a $350 job, requiring them to cut into the wall of the utility room to put in a box around a new valve, that the true cost would be higher, as they did not do the cosmetic (wall board, etc.) repair.  He also suggested we cycle ALL water service valves  (close and open) in the house every 6 months to ensure they don't freeze in place. (Great suggestion no one had shared with me before.)
